news 2026/6/19 5:23:52

Billion Mail智能队列调度:告别邮件拥堵的三步配置法

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Billion Mail智能队列调度:告别邮件拥堵的三步配置法

Billion Mail智能队列调度:告别邮件拥堵的三步配置法

【免费下载链接】Billion-MailBillion Mail is a future open-source email marketing platform designed to help businesses and individuals manage their email campaigns with ease项目地址: https://gitcode.com/GitHub_Trending/bi/Billion-Mail

想象一下这样的场景:你的营销团队精心策划的促销活动即将开始,成千上万的客户等待接收优惠信息。突然,系统告警显示邮件队列积压严重,重要邮件无法及时送达。这不是科幻电影情节,而是许多企业面临的真实困境。Billion Mail作为开源邮件营销平台,通过智能队列调度技术,让每一封邮件都能在最佳时机到达收件箱。

痛点场景:当邮件系统变成交通拥堵

在传统邮件系统中,所有邮件都按照"先到先发"的原则排队等候。这就好比把所有车辆——从救护车到货车——都放在同一条车道上,结果可想而知。我们曾经遇到过这样的情况:

  • 紧急事务邮件被延迟:密码重置、订单确认等重要邮件被营销邮件"堵"在后面
  • 服务器性能下降:大量积压邮件占用系统资源
  • 客户投诉增加:重要信息无法及时传达

技术拆解:智能队列的核心原理

Billion Mail的队列管理系统就像是一个智能交通指挥中心,能够识别不同类型的"车辆"并为其安排合适的"车道"。

队列类型识别机制

系统自动将邮件分为三个优先级通道:

队列类型适用场景发送优先级
高优先级队列交易确认、密码重置立即发送
中优先级队列营销活动、新闻通讯批次发送
低优先级队列批量通知、系统报告空闲时段发送

智能队列配置界面:设置域名配额和品牌信息,确保重要邮件优先发送

自动阈值触发系统

在配额监控模块中,系统设置了双重警戒线:

const ( quotaAlertThreshold90 = 90 // 90%使用率触发普通告警 quotaAlertThreshold95 = 95 // 95%使用率触发紧急告警 quotaAlertHoldHours = 24 // 24小时内不重复告警 )

当邮箱使用率达到95%时,系统会自动提升告警邮件的优先级,确保管理员能够及时收到预警信息。

实操指南:三步配置实现智能调度

第一步:基础队列参数设置

通过简单的API调用配置队列基础参数:

# 设置队列生命周期和检查频率 curl -X POST "http://your-billionmail-api/postfix_queue/set_all_config" \ -H "Authorization: Bearer YOUR_TOKEN" \ -d '{ "maximal_queue_lifetime": "1d", "queue_run_delay": "60s", "minimal_backoff_time": "300s" })

第二步:优先级规则配置

AI模型集成界面:配置第三方AI服务提供商,增强智能调度能力

使用队列管理API实现精细控制:

// 强制发送高优先级邮件 req := &v1.FlushPostfixQueueByIdReq{ QueueIDs: []string{"Q12345", "Q67890"}, // 指定邮件ID } client.PostfixQueue().FlushPostfixQueueById(ctx, req)

第三步:实时监控与告警设置

系统提供完整的监控指标体系:

  • 队列积压数量:实时监控待发送邮件数量
  • 发送成功率:跟踪邮件送达情况
  • 资源使用率:监控系统负载状态

最佳实践:让智能调度发挥最大价值

交易类邮件优先策略

为以下类型的邮件设置最高优先级:

  • 订单确认和发货通知
  • 密码重置和安全验证
  • 账户变动提醒

营销邮件批次优化

采用"批次发送+动态调整"的组合策略:

  1. 将大型营销活动分成多个小批次
  2. 根据系统负载动态调整发送速度
  3. 设置合理的重试机制

性能监控与调优

定期检查以下关键指标:

  • 队列平均等待时间
  • 邮件送达成功率
  • 系统资源使用情况

通过Billion Mail的智能队列调度系统,企业能够:

  • 确保重要邮件100%及时送达
  • 提升客户满意度和转化率
  • 优化服务器资源利用率

记住:一个好的邮件系统不应该让用户感受到"排队"的存在。Billion Mail正是通过这种"隐形"的智能调度,让每一封邮件都能在最合适的时机,以最顺畅的方式到达目的地。

【免费下载链接】Billion-MailBillion Mail is a future open-source email marketing platform designed to help businesses and individuals manage their email campaigns with ease项目地址: https://gitcode.com/GitHub_Trending/bi/Billion-Mail

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/17 23:17:13

基于Qwen3-VL的视觉代理技术详解:自动操作PC与移动GUI的新范式

基于Qwen3-VL的视觉代理技术详解:自动操作PC与移动GUI的新范式 在智能助手还停留在“回答问题”阶段时,真正的AI进化已经开始——它正学会“动手做事”。想象一下:你只需说一句“帮我登录邮箱并查一下今天的会议安排”,AI就能自主…

作者头像 李华
网站建设 2026/6/15 13:31:07

ExplorerPatcher:Windows 11界面个性化定制完全指南

ExplorerPatcher:Windows 11界面个性化定制完全指南 【免费下载链接】ExplorerPatcher 项目地址: https://gitcode.com/gh_mirrors/exp/ExplorerPatcher ExplorerPatcher是一款功能强大的开源工具,专为Windows 11用户设计,让你在保留…

作者头像 李华
网站建设 2026/6/16 16:00:00

MoveIt2机器人运动规划实战指南:从零开始构建智能运动控制

MoveIt2机器人运动规划实战指南:从零开始构建智能运动控制 【免费下载链接】moveit2 :robot: MoveIt for ROS 2 项目地址: https://gitcode.com/gh_mirrors/mo/moveit2 你是否曾经想过,为什么工业机器人在执行复杂任务时能够如此精准流畅&#xf…

作者头像 李华
网站建设 2026/6/18 14:51:00

手语动作识别研究:Qwen3-VL理解肢体语言转文字

手语动作识别研究:Qwen3-VL理解肢体语言转文字 在听障人群与健听世界之间,语言始终是一道无形的墙。尽管手语是超过7000万听障人士的主要交流方式,但社会公共场景中能理解手语的人寥寥无几。传统的手语识别系统长期受限于小样本数据、专用传感…

作者头像 李华
网站建设 2026/6/17 0:12:02

一文说清MDK如何下载程序到STM32芯片

一文讲透:MDK如何将程序下载到STM32芯片你有没有遇到过这样的情况?代码写完,编译通过,信心满满地点击“Download”,结果弹出一个红框:“Cannot access target. Shutting down debug session.”——瞬间从天…

作者头像 李华
网站建设 2026/6/15 4:55:10

JavaScript加密库终极指南:保护Web应用数据安全的完整解决方案

JavaScript加密库终极指南:保护Web应用数据安全的完整解决方案 【免费下载链接】crypto-js JavaScript library of crypto standards. 项目地址: https://gitcode.com/gh_mirrors/cr/crypto-js 在当今数字化时代,数据安全已成为Web开发中不可忽视…

作者头像 李华